Output 95f012d8dd0f66a8a17082b2952c64b240f9b0fa925f4d852ba29084c1b96021:0

value
307562
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09bb0a98fe2016a1d1881b3c2999629eeef1a539 OP_EQUAL
address
32aU58k7e941P6Uh3p1oc3eD7dpGFcnAtA
transaction
95f012d8dd0f66a8a17082b2952c64b240f9b0fa925f4d852ba29084c1b96021
spent
true